Nandulia

Nandulia () is a village in Bewar block of Mainpuri district, Uttar Pradesh, India. As of 2011, it has a population of 862, in 126 households.

Demographics

As of 2011, Nandulia had a population of 862, in 126 households. This population was 50.3% male (434) and 49.7% female (428). The 0-6 age group numbered 177 (105 male and 72 female), or 20.5% of the total population. 162 residents were members of Scheduled Castes, or 18.8% of the total.

The 1981 census recorded Nandulia as having a population of 491 people, in 94 households.

The 1961 census recorded Nandulia as comprising 3 hamlets, with a total population of 357 people (208 male and 154 female), in 68 households and 55 physical houses. The area of the village was given as 351 acres.

Infrastructure

As of 2011, Nandulia had 2 primary schools; it did not have any healthcare facilities. Drinking water was provided by hand pump and tube well/borehole; there were no public toilets. The village had a public library but no post office; there was at least some access to electricity for all purposes. Streets were made of both kachcha and pakka materials.
